Abstract

A copper-catalyzed radical C-C bond cleavage/borylation of cycloalkylsilyl peroxides has been developed under mild conditions. A broad range of four-, five-, six-, seven-, eight-and twelve-membered cycloalkylsilyl peroxides were compatible with this transformation, which offers rapid access to primary and secondary keto-functionalized alkyl boronic esters.
